Output 576ad4386b68a4beb163ba6429d33abcaf8e3b99880f61105702df77dd66a475:0

value
40086133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c514c175f36627062c8f4a4ead6aa1ef8364f54d OP_EQUAL
address
3Kf5uTzAGGr9pGnaBajKN5eTrLCbTZaTsN
transaction
576ad4386b68a4beb163ba6429d33abcaf8e3b99880f61105702df77dd66a475
spent
true